About this school
Ebbsfleet Green Primary School is a primary academy in Swanscombe. It teaches children aged 3 to 11 and has 451 pupils on roll.

How Ebbsfleet Green Primary School compares
Ebbsfleet Green Primary School ranked 3rd of 427 primary schools in Kent for KS2 results in 2024/25. Its KS2 result was higher than 99% of England primary schools that published results in 2024/25. Its absence rate was lower than 79% of England schools in 2024/25.
| School | KS2 RWM (2024/25) | Absence | FSM (6 years) | Pupils | Distance |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| This school | 97% | 4.3% | 9.7% | 451 | — |
| Leigh Academy Cherry Orchard | 83% | 3.6% | 16.7% | 447 | 0.3 miles |
| Manor Community Primary School | 66% | 5.1% | 31.5% | 692 | 0.5 miles |
| Springhead Park Primary School | 66% | 5.9% | 20.7% | 438 | 0.8 miles |
| The Craylands School | 76% | 5.4% | 26.1% | 414 | 0.9 miles |
| Lawn Primary School | 31% | 8.6% | 56.3% | 237 | 1.1 miles |
Results reflect each school's cohort as much as its teaching, and free school meals share is context, not a judgement. Small gaps between neighbouring schools are rarely meaningful on their own.
